05This Week Price Context — Trend & Strength
Over the past week, Soyabean prices at Jabalpur APMC ranged between ₹4,600 and ₹7,300, with the average around ₹6,263. Comparing today against this recent band helps separate a genuine trend from a short-lived, selective-buying spike.
